The highlight is Tet, the Vietnamese New Year, bringing vibrant festivals and lively celebrations throughout the country.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Weather<\/strong><\/p>\n<p>In February, Vietnam enjoys clear blue skies, plenty of sunshine, and comfortable temperatures with minimal rainfall.<\/p>\n<p>Central and <a title=\"Southern Vietnam\" href=\"https:\/\/www.vietnamprivatetours.com\/places-to-go\/southern-vietnam\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\"><strong>Southern Vietnam<\/strong><\/a> offer perfect beach weather, with resorts like Danang and Hoi An averaging around 77\u00b0F (25\u00b0C). Inland areas like Dalat are a bit cooler, ideal for hiking. Further south, places like Pan Thiet and Ho Tram see temperatures of 79-86\u00b0F (26-30\u00b0C), with occasional light showers. Ho Chi Minh City and the Mekong delta are even warmer, but still comfortable. Light rain helps to moderate the temperatures.<\/p>\n<p>In the northern regions, temperatures are cooler and often overcast, misty, or foggy, particularly at night. Places like Sapa can be quite cold, averaging 63\u00b0F\/17\u00b0C. It\u2019s advisable to pack a warm jacket, especially for cooler evenings or highland areas.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Crowdedness &amp; Expenses<\/strong><\/p>\n<p>February is considered high season, attracting more tourists compared to January or March, particularly in central and southern Vietnam where the weather is comfortably warm and less humid. Northern Vietnam stays cool with fewer visitors despite being the dry season. The Vietnamese New Year (Tet) sees many locals traveling back to their hometowns, resulting in temporary closures of shops, restaurants, and museums.<\/p>\n<p>Interestingly, flight prices to and from Vietnam are lower in February compared to the summer or mid-winter months. Accommodation prices remain relatively stable throughout the year, with February rates slightly higher than the annual average. Ho Chi Minh City may have higher lodging costs, while February offers the most affordable accommodations in Hanoi compared to other months of the year.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Where to go<\/strong><\/p>\n<p>February is an ideal time for a beach getaway with sunny weather and pleasant temperatures. Join the seven-day celebration in the old town, take a sampan boat ride among floating lanterns, and set your own lantern afloat for good luck.<\/p>\n<p><strong>What to do<\/strong><\/p>\n<p>February marks the ideal time to explore the vibrant floating markets and scenic river life in the Mekong Delta. With the water levels high, it\u2019s a bustling period to witness the local river culture, visit Khmer pagodas, and picturesque stilted villages surrounded by rice paddies. Adventure seekers can experience the traditional cargo boat lifestyle by sleeping under the stars in a hammock or opt for a more comfortable journey through commercial cruise packages from Vinh Long or other river ports.<\/p>\n<p>In Hue, located along the Perfume River between Hanoi and Ho Chi Minh City, historical wonders await. Explore the city like a local by biking or taking a cyclo taxi to significant sites such as Vong Canh Hill for panoramic views, the serene Tu Hieu pagoda amidst a pine forest, the tomb of Emperor Minh Mang, and the majestic walled Imperial Citadel \u2013 a <strong>UNESCO World Heritage Site<\/strong>.<\/p>\n<p><strong>February Events<\/strong><\/p>\n<p>Tet, the Vietnamese New Year, is the most essential festival of the year, occurring between late January and mid-February. Lasting a week, it is celebrated nationwide with various unique festivities in different cities.<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li><strong>Quang Trung:<\/strong> A celebration at Hanoi\u2019s Dong Da Mound on the fifth day of the first lunar month, featuring drum performances, lion dances, and human chess to honor the uprising against the Chinese army led by Emperor Quang Trung (Nguyen Hue) in 1788.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Perfume Pagoda Festival:<\/strong> Following Tet, this pilgrimage festival is held at the Huong Pagoda, a revered Buddhist site southwest of Hanoi.
